Description: Turned mahogany shaft paint decorated with the crown of Great Britain and the letters VR beneath.
History: The name originates from the early law enforcement officers who would apprehend the person intended for arrest by the enforcing, if necessary, their duty with a tipped staff or stave. The staff was made of wood or metal or both, topped with a crown. The crown, which unscrewed, was removed to reveal a warrant of arrest inside the hollow staff. Some staffs were definitely a means of protection and this is where the present day policeman’s truncheon originates. The Tipstaff is the only person authorized to make an arrest within the precincts of the Royal Courts of Justice.
